The ROHM DTC024E series is a line of NPN digital transistors featuring built-in biasing resistors (R1 = R2 = 22k). This integrated design simplifies circuit configuration, enabling the creation of inverter circuits without external input resistors. Designed for ease of use, these transistors only require setting on/off conditions for operation, making circuit design straightforward. They are suitable for applications such as inverters, interfaces, and drivers. Complementary PNP types are available in the DTA024E series.
